For Arm aarch, power monitor uses WFE instruction to enable, which can
not exit automatically within the time limit. This means
'rte_power_monitor_wakeup' API needs to be called to wake up sleep cores
if there is no store operation to monitored address.
Furthermore, we disable power monitor feature on the main core so that it
can be used to wake up other sleeping cores when it receives SIGINT
siginal.
